What Are Shipping Containers?
Shipping containers, often made from steel, are large, standardized metal boxes developed for the transportation of items across oceans. They come in different sizes and conditions, making them versatile for many applications beyond their initial purpose, including:
Storage Solutions: Securely storing products, devices, and inventory.Modular Homes: Creating distinct and cost effective housing.Pop-Up Shops: Setting up mobile retail areas or food stalls.Workshops or Offices: Converting into functional workspaces.Types of Shipping Containers
When considering a purchase, it's essential to comprehend the different kinds of shipping containers readily available. Here's a breakdown:
Type of ContainerDescriptionTypical UsesRequirement Dry ContainerThe most common type, used for general cargo. Readily available in 20ft and 40ft sizes.Storage, transportation, modular homesRefrigerated ContainerInsulated containers used for transporting perishable products.Food transport, pharmaceuticalsOpen Top ContainerContainers with a detachable top, beneficial for tall or extra-large cargo.Heavy machinery or bulk productsFlat Rack ContainerFlat containers with no sides, designed for heavy or bulky cargo.Cars, large equipmentHigh Cube ContainerSimilar to basic containers but with an extra foot of height.Storage of taller productsElements to Consider When Buying Shipping Containers1. Pricing Overview
Here's a pricing table showing typical expenses for various types of shipping containers:
Type of ContainerSizeTypical Price (GBP)Standard Dry20ft₤ 2,000 - ₤ 4,000Standard Dry40ft₤ 3,000 - ₤ 6,000Refrigerated20ft₤ 5,000 - ₤ 8,000Refrigerated40ft₤ 8,000 - ₤ 15,000Open Top20ft₤ 3,000 - ₤ 5,000Flat Rack20ft₤ 2,500 - ₤ 4,500
Keep in mind: Prices may differ based on area, condition, and seller.

Q2: What is the lifespan of a shipping container?
With correct upkeep, shipping containers can last for 25 years or more. Elements such as rust, wear and tear, and incorrect usage can impact longevity.
Q3: Can I modify a shipping container?
Yes, lots of people tailor shipping containers for living, working, or storage. Popular modifications include adding windows, doors, and insulation.
